Brain Injury Legal Terms and Glossary

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I)

An injury to the brain caused by an external force, resulting in temporary or permanent impairment of cognitive, physical, or emotional functions. TBIs can range from mild concussions to severe injuries affecting multiple brain regions and requiring long-term care.

Negligence

Failure to exercise reasonable care, leading to harm or injury to another person. In brain injury cases, negligence often refers to actions or omissions that cause the injury, such as a driver’s reckless behavior or a property owner’s failure to maintain safe conditions.

Compensation

Monetary award granted to a victim for damages such as med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ering related to the injury. Compensation aims to restore victims to the financial position they would have been in had the injury not occurred.

Settlement

An agreement reached between parties to resolve a claim without going to trial, often involving a financial payment to the injured party. Settlements provide quicker resolution and certainty but may result in lower compensation than a successful trial verdict.

In Florida,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including brain injuries, is generally four years from the date of injury. However, specific circumstances may affect this timeframe, so consulting an attorney early is important. Timely action ensures you do not lose the opportunity to seek compensation. Certain situations may shorten or extend this period, such as claims against government entities or cases involving minors. Most brain injury att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ay no upfront costs and fees are only collected if you win your case. This arrangement makes legal representation accessible without financial risk. Discuss fee structures during your initial consultation to understand costs clearly. Contingency fees typically range from 25% to 40% of recovered compensation, depending on case complexity and whether litigation is necessary. You will also be responsible for case expenses such as medical records requests and expert witness fees, which are deducted from your settlement or judgment.
